Natural Stone Veneer Transforms Exterior Walls

Stone veneer delivers the authentic look of natural stone without the heavy weight and high installation costs. We’ve seen countless homes upgraded with these versatile materials that work beautifully on both traditional and contemporary architectural styles.

Fieldstone Creates Rustic Charm

Fieldstone veneer brings timeless appeal to exterior walls with its irregular shapes and varied colors. The natural weathering patterns create visual interest that complements farmhouse, cottage, and colonial home styles perfectly. Installation requires minimal mortar joints, allowing the stones to showcase their organic beauty.

Property values often increase by 15-20% when homeowners invest in quality fieldstone applications. The material’s durability withstands harsh weather conditions while maintaining its attractive appearance for decades. We recommend selecting locally sourced fieldstone to ensure the colors harmonize with your region’s natural industry.

Stacked Stone Adds Modern Texture

Stacked stone veneer offers clean lines and contemporary sophistication for today’s architectural trends. The uniform thickness creates seamless horizontal or vertical installations that emphasize geometric patterns. Modern homes benefit from the material’s ability to create stunning accent walls around entryways, patios, and outdoor living spaces.

Colors range from charcoal gray and warm beige to rich browns and subtle whites. The consistent sizing makes installation faster compared to irregular stone options. We’ve found that stacked stone works exceptionally well when combined with other materials like wood siding or metal panels.

River Rock Provides Smooth Elegance

River rock veneer features naturally rounded stones that create gentle, flowing textures on exterior surfaces. The smooth surfaces reflect light beautifully, adding dimension and visual warmth to outdoor walls. Colors typically include earth tones like tan, gray, and brown that complement most exterior color schemes.

Water drainage improves with river rock installations due to the natural gaps between stones. The material works particularly well for water features, retaining walls, and foundation accents. Maintenance remains minimal since the smooth surfaces resist dirt accumulation and clean easily with standard pressure washing.

Wood siding transforms ordinary exteriors into stunning focal points that enhance your home’s natural beauty. These traditional materials offer warmth and character that complement the stone and metal options we’ve already explored.

Cedar Shiplap Delivers Classic Style

Cedar shiplap siding creates horizontal overlapping boards that form clean lines and timeless visual appeal. Natural oils within cedar wood provide built-in resistance to decay and insects, making this material exceptionally durable for exterior applications. Weather conditions have minimal impact on cedar’s performance compared to other wood species, offering homeowners an ideal balance of beauty and functionality. Architectural designs consistently favor cedar shiplap for its rustic yet refined aesthetic that never goes out of style.

Reclaimed Barn Wood Brings Character

Reclaimed barn wood transforms exterior walls into unique conversation pieces with weathered textures and distinctive color variations. Character-rich appeal comes naturally from the aged patina that new materials simply cannot replicate through artificial means. Eco-friendly benefits include recycling existing wood materials while reducing construction waste and preserving historic charm for future generations. Sealing treatments enhance durability against moisture and insect damage, ensuring your reclaimed wood accent walls maintain their striking appearance for years.

Composite Wood Resists Weather Damage

Wood Plastic Composite (WPC) siding combines natural wood fibers with plastic polymers to create weather-resistant cladding that closely mimics authentic wood grain. Moisture, rot, and insect damage become non-issues with this engineered material that withstands harsh weather conditions better than traditional wood options. Maintenance requirements drop significantly compared to natural wood, while the lifespan extends well beyond conventional siding materials. Rustic warmth and visual appeal remain intact without the typical upkeep concerns that come with natural wood installations.

Metal cladding transforms ordinary walls into sleek architectural statements that define modern design. We’ve seen how aluminum and steel create clean lines that complement contemporary homes while delivering exceptional durability.

Corrugated Steel Panels Offer Industrial Style

Corrugated steel panels bring bold industrial character to exterior walls with their distinctive textured surfaces. We appreciate how the zigzag pattern creates visual interest while serving a practical purpose beyond aesthetics.

Research shows that corrugated siding reduces wall surface temperatures through improved passive cooling. The unique corrugated pattern reflects sunlight differently than flat surfaces, which decreases heat absorption significantly. Energy efficiency becomes a natural benefit when we choose corrugated steel for warm climate installations.

Installation proves straightforward since these panels attach directly to wall framing systems. Cost effectiveness makes corrugated steel an attractive option for large wall surfaces where we need maximum coverage. Industrial buildings and modern residential projects both benefit from this material’s versatile styling options.

Aluminum Siding Provides Low Maintenance

Aluminum siding delivers exceptional durability without demanding constant upkeep from homeowners. We find that rust resistance makes aluminum superior to traditional steel options in humid environments.

Lightweight properties simplify installation while reducing structural load on buildings. Painting becomes unnecessary since factory finishes resist fading and weathering for decades. Cleaning requires only occasional washing with standard household cleaners.

Reflective properties help reduce cooling costs by deflecting solar heat away from building surfaces. We’ve observed that aluminum siding maintains its appearance longer than many competing materials. Corrosion resistance ensures consistent performance even in coastal areas with salt air exposure.

Copper Sheets Develop Beautiful Patina

Copper sheets offer premium wall cladding that evolves dramatically over time through natural oxidation processes. We watch copper transform from bright metallic surfaces to rich browns and eventually stunning verdigris greens.

Natural patina development creates unique character that becomes more beautiful with age. Each installation develops distinctive coloring patterns based on local weather conditions and environmental factors. Corrosion resistance ensures structural integrity remains intact throughout the aging process.

Commercial and residential projects both benefit from copper’s prestigious appearance and longevity. We recommend copper sheets for accent walls and architectural features where visual impact matters most. Investment value increases since copper cladding typically lasts 70 years or more with minimal maintenance requirements.

When we need outdoor wall coverings that stand the test of time, brick and masonry options deliver unmatched longevity and strength.

Traditional Red Brick Walls

Traditional red brick walls remain our top choice for combining classic beauty with exceptional durability. We appreciate how these timeless structures provide natural insulating properties that help regulate temperature while requiring minimal maintenance over decades of use. Red brick’s inherent weather resistance makes it perfect for exterior applications where harsh elements constantly challenge wall integrity.

Character and warmth define every red brick installation we’ve seen, seamlessly blending with architectural styles from colonial to contemporary. The natural color variations in traditional red brick create visual interest without overwhelming other design elements. We’ve found that red brick walls add substantial value to properties while maintaining their appearance year after year with just occasional cleaning.

Painted Brick for Fresh Updates

Painted brick transforms existing masonry into fresh, modern statements while preserving the underlying structural benefits we love about brick construction. We can choose from countless color options to match our outdoor décor or create striking contrasts that make walls focal points of industry design. This approach allows us to brighten spaces, cover minor imperfections, and achieve updated looks without costly demolition.

High quality outdoor masonry paint ensures our painted brick walls resist weathering and maintain their vibrant appearance through seasons of rain, sun, and temperature changes. We recommend using paint specifically formulated for masonry surfaces to maximize adhesion and longevity. The versatility of painted brick lets us experiment with bold colors or subtle neutrals depending on our design vision.

Concrete Block with Decorative Finishes

Concrete blocks offer us sturdy, economical foundations for outdoor walls in patios, garden areas, and pool enclosures where strength matters most. We enhance their basic appearance using decorative finishing techniques like textured plaster, stucco applications, or stone veneer overlays that completely transform their look. These finishing options let us simulate natural stone, wood, or other premium materials while maintaining concrete’s superior durability.

Decorative concrete block finishes provide aesthetic versatility that adapts to any outdoor style from rustic to ultra modern. We’ve seen concrete walls finished to look like expensive natural stone at a fraction of the cost, proving that practical doesn’t mean sacrificing beauty. The combination of concrete’s structural integrity with creative finishing techniques gives us the best of both worlds: lasting performance and stunning visual appeal.

We’re excited to explore fiber cement boards as versatile outdoor wall coverings that deliver exceptional performance and visual appeal. These engineered materials combine cement, sand, and cellulose fibers to create durable siding that outperforms traditional wood in longevity and maintenance requirements.

Board and Batten Designs

Classic charm meets modern durability with board and batten fiber cement siding that transforms any exterior wall. Wide vertical boards create striking visual lines while narrower strips provide overlapping coverage that efficiently sheds water from wall surfaces. Farmhouse and country style homes benefit tremendously from this textured profile that adds rustic authenticity without wood’s maintenance headaches.

Installation versatility allows us to achieve board and batten patterns using fiber cement, composite materials, or traditional wood depending on our exact project needs. Vertical orientation creates the illusion of height on shorter structures while the pronounced shadow lines add architectural depth. Weather resistance surpasses wood alternatives since fiber cement boards resist moisture, fire, and pest damage that typically plague natural materials.

Smooth Panel Applications

Contemporary aesthetics shine through smooth fiber cement panels that deliver sleek, uniform surfaces perfect for modern architectural designs. Clean lines create minimal visual interruption while integrating seamlessly with large windows and open space concepts popular in industrial style homes. Metal and engineered wood alternatives also provide smooth panel options for varied budget considerations.

Design flexibility enables us to create striking feature walls or cover entire building facades with these streamlined panels. Large format panels reduce installation time while maintaining consistent appearance across expansive wall areas. Integration with contemporary design elements like steel accents or glass features becomes effortless when using smooth panel systems.

Textured Surface Options

Visual depth transforms ordinary walls into captivating architectural features through textured fiber cement surfaces that mimic natural materials. Stucco textures, corrugated patterns, and embossed finishes provide tactile interest while maintaining superior weather resistance compared to traditional alternatives. Research demonstrates that corrugated materials passively reduce wall temperatures, improving thermal comfort in hot climates.

Practical benefits extend beyond aesthetics as textured surfaces offer improved impact resistance and weather protection for exterior walls. Various texture options include wood grain patterns, stone textures, and custom embossed designs that suit both traditional and contemporary architectural styles. Maintenance requirements remain minimal while visual appeal increases significantly compared to smooth surface alternatives.

Living wall systems transform bare exterior surfaces into vibrant ecosystems that naturally insulate while improving air quality. We’ll explore three effective approaches to create these stunning green installations.

Vertical Gardens with Climbing Plants

Climbing plants like ivy, jasmine, and wisteria offer the simplest method to establish natural wall coverage. These vigorous growers use minimal ground space while creating maximum visual impact across vertical surfaces. We recommend installing wire frameworks or simple trellis structures to guide plant growth and ensure proper coverage patterns.

Benefits extend beyond aesthetics as these living systems help mitigate heat impacts around your home. Plants naturally cool surrounding air through evapotranspiration while providing habitat for beneficial insects and birds. Maintenance requirements stay minimal once established, requiring only occasional pruning and watering during dry periods.

Modular Green Wall Panels

Prefabricated green wall panels simplify installation while offering maximum design flexibility for outdoor spaces. These systems feature built-in soil pockets that accommodate various plant species, from succulents to flowering perennials. We find these panels particularly effective for homeowners who want instant results without waiting for plants to establish.

Installation involves attaching panels directly to wall surfaces using manufacturer-provided mounting hardware. Plant arrangements can be customized to create patterns, color schemes, or seasonal displays that change throughout the year. Maintenance becomes straightforward as individual panels can be removed for plant replacement or system upgrades.

Trellis Systems for Vine Coverage

Structural trellis systems provide essential support for climbing vegetation while creating decorative patterns on outdoor walls. Wood, metal, and composite materials each offer distinct advantages depending on your climate and aesthetic preferences. These frameworks ensure proper air circulation around plants, promoting healthy growth while preventing moisture-related issues.

Decorative trellis patterns can complement your home’s architectural style while supporting vigorous climbing plants. We recommend spacing trellis elements 6-12 inches from wall surfaces to allow adequate airflow behind growing vines. This approach transforms blank walls into living art installations that evolve with seasonal plant changes.

Moving beyond modern materials and living walls, we can embrace the timeless appeal of Mediterranean wall finishes that bring warmth and character to outdoor spaces. These traditional techniques create the sun-drenched aesthetic found throughout coastal southern Europe.

Smooth Stucco Applications

Smooth stucco applications deliver a sleek yet subtly textured surface that reflects light beautifully across outdoor walls. We apply this classic Mediterranean finish in thin layers before sanding or troweling to achieve a consistent, seamless appearance. The technique works perfectly for both modern and traditional Mediterranean styles, creating clean lines that enhance architectural features.

Warm earth tones define the color palette for smooth stucco, with ochre, terracotta, and soft beige mimicking the sun-baked walls found throughout Mediterranean countries. These natural hues complement outdoor living spaces while providing excellent weather resistance. Property owners appreciate how smooth stucco maintains its elegant appearance with minimal maintenance requirements.

Textured Render Techniques

Textured render techniques transform plain walls into artisanal masterpieces using varied aggregates and specialized layering methods. We create patterns, brush marks, and rough surfaces that add depth and shadow to outdoor facades. Coarse, sandy finishes replicate traditional Mediterranean craftsmanship while providing enhanced durability against weathering.

Swirled patterns made with hand trowels showcase the rustic charm that defines authentic Mediterranean design. These textures effectively hide surface imperfections while creating visual interest that changes throughout the day as shadows shift. The artisanal character of textured render brings authenticity to contemporary outdoor spaces seeking Mediterranean flair.

Lime Wash Color Options

Lime wash color options provide natural, breathable coatings that enhance textured walls without masking their beautiful surfaces. We mix limestone with pigments and water to create this traditional Mediterranean finish that offers subtle color washes with matte appearances. The coating allows walls to breathe naturally while providing weather protection.

Lime wash develops a weathered, aged effect that improves over time, reinforcing the historical character of Mediterranean outdoor spaces. Coastal villages throughout the Mediterranean showcase these beautiful, natural hues that create authentic ambiance. The finish provides excellent longevity while maintaining the breathable properties essential for traditional masonry walls.

Tile and ceramic wall coverings deliver exceptional durability with minimal upkeep requirements for outdoor applications. These materials resist moisture, stains, and fading while maintaining their appearance through simple cleaning with water and mild detergents.

Large Format Porcelain Tiles

Large format porcelain tiles create sleek, modern outdoor walls with reduced grout lines for a seamless appearance. Their expansive dimensions minimize maintenance points while delivering UV resistance and weather durability that withstands harsh conditions. Contemporary homes benefit from these tiles as accent walls or complete patio coverings, providing sophisticated backdrops that elevate outdoor living spaces. Installation covers entire wall surfaces efficiently, reducing both material costs and labor time compared to smaller tile formats.

Natural Stone Tile Installations

Natural stone tiles including slate, limestone, and granite bring timeless beauty with organic textures that complement outdoor environments. Stone cladding enhances patios, outdoor fireplaces, and garden walls while providing structural protection against weather elements. These installations require occasional sealing to maintain their natural appearance and weather resistance over time. Rustic appeal emerges from the varied patterns and colors found in natural stone, creating walls that blend harmoniously with landscaping and architectural features.

Mosaic Patterns for Visual Interest

Mosaic tile designs transform plain outdoor walls into striking focal points through intricate patterns and vibrant color combinations. Creative expression flourishes with custom patterns, decorative images, and varied textures that personalize outdoor spaces uniquely. Installation works exceptionally well for accent walls, outdoor kitchen backsplashes, and decorative borders that draw attention. Artistic flair develops through careful pattern selection, creating outdoor walls that serve as conversation pieces while maintaining the practical benefits of ceramic tile durability.
